ALL Seven Dwarfs — 9/10

It’s very rare that you’ll spot all seven of Snow White’s pals in one place. However, at some of the holiday parties and specially-ticketed events, you’ll see them all at once.

Jack and Sally – 5/10

Sally, girl, ya look great. Jack, on the other hand, looks a little too… skeleton-y? Like, we get it. He’s a skeleton. But couldn’t he be a little bit cuter, like in the film? And less horrifying?

Jack and Sally

Points for realism, but this is a children’s theme park, people! And we adults are scared! Shudder. You can typically meet Jack at runDisney events and the holiday parties — if you dare.
